Davey Street, Huon Road & Sandfly Road (B64) |
Statistics:
- Length: 19 km
- Northern Terminus: Southern Outlet (A6) and Davey St (A6), South Hobart
- Southern Terminus: Huon Hwy (A6) and Sandfly Rd (C622) at Sandfly
- Miscellaneous: Huon Rd continues unnumbered at Longley
- Suburbs, Towns & Localities Along Route: South Hobart, Fern Tree, Neika, Leslie Vale, Longley and Sandfly

General Information:
B64 follows a tortuous route through South Hobart skirting around Mount Wellington and was once the main link between Hobart and Huon Valley. The route passes through mostly commercial and residenital areas, but passes through bushland and by several tourist attractions such as Cascade Brewery and Mount Wellington (kunanyi).
History:
- 1970s & 80s: Bypassing of the Huon Hwy around the Mount Wellington area.
